The University of St Andrews is a prestigious public research university located in St Andrews, Scotland. Founded in 1413, it is the oldest university in Scotland and ranks among the top institutions in the UK and globally. There are over 170 programs in University of St Andrews in disciplines including Arts, Sciences, International Relations, and Medicine. Popular postgraduate programs include MSc Computer Science, MSc Data-Intensive Analysis, and MSc HR Management, while top undergraduate programs include BSc Psychology, BSc Medicine and BSc Molecular Biology. Around 47% of its student body is international, creating a vibrant, multicultural academic environment.

For undergraduate admission, international applicants must have completed secondary education equivalent to UK A-levels with strong academic performance. Postgraduate applicants require a relevant undergraduate degree with 60-80% marks. English proficiency is essential, with most programs requiring an overall IELTS score of 6.5–7.0 (with no component below 6.0).

University of St Andrews fees for Indian students range from ₹39.17–₹46.67 lakhs per year for undergraduate programs and ₹32.04–₹37.05 lakhs per year for postgraduate courses. The university offers a range of scholarships, including merit-based and need-based options for international students. With a strong global reputation, the university boasts an outstanding graduate employability rate, with over 90% of graduates employed or in further education within 15 months.

University of St Andrews Rankings

The University of St Andrews remains a prestigious and popular destination for Indian students. This is largely due to its consistent high ranking in the QS World Rankings where it ranked #113 in 2026. Below are some trends of the university’s ranking:

Ranking Type 2026 Rank 2025 Rank 2024 Rank 2023 Rank
QS World University Rankings #113  #104 #95 #96
THE World University Rankings #162 #185 #193 #201
U.S. News Best Global Universities #403 #394 #394 #352
Guardian University Guide #2 #2 #1 #1

University of St Andrews Undergraduate Admission Requirements

The University of St Andrews offers over 65 undergraduate programs across a wide range of disciplines including Sciences, Arts, Humanities, Social Sciences, and Medicine. Below are the key undergraduate admission requirements for international applicants:

Application Portal: UCAS (Universities and Colleges Admissions Service) or Direct Application

Application Fee: £28.95 (INR 3,419)

Academic Qualification: Completion of secondary education equivalent to UK A-levels

Minimum Percentage: 85% and above in Class 12 for Indian applicants

Additional Documents:

  • Personal Statement
  • One Academic Reference
  • Portfolio (for creative courses such as Art & Design)

English Language Proficiency:

  • IELTS (Academic): Overall score of 7.0 (no band below 6.5)
  • TOEFL iBT: Minimum score of 100
  • PTE Academic: Minimum score of 69

University of St Andrews Monthly Cost of Living

At the University of St Andrews, estimated monthly living costs for international students are approximately:

Expense Category Cost (GBP) Cost (INR)
On-campus accommodation £450–£900 ₹45,000–₹90,000
Groceries £180 ₹18,000
Transportation £40 ₹4,000
Telephone and Internet £40 ₹4,000
Personal and miscellaneous £190 ₹19,000
Total Estimated Monthly Expenses £900–£1,350 ₹90,000–₹1.35 Lakhs

University of St Andrews Scholarships for Indian Students

The University of St Andrews offers scholarships for international students up to £10,000/year. The details of these scholarships are given below:

Scholarship Name Eligibility Criteria Award Value (GBP)
International Undergraduate Scholarship International students with financial need; must demonstrate financial need and/or academic excellence Up to £10,000/year
International Excellence Scholarship International students with outstanding academic performance; top 10% of their school Full tuition fees
Accommodation Award – International International students with financial need; household income below national average Minimum £1,750/year
The Kinnessburn Scholarship Students graduating from Centre for International Foundation Program with Distinction grade of 17+ £2,000/year

University of St Andrews Graduate Assistantship

University of St Andrews offers assistantships to support postgraduate students. Graduate Teaching Assistants receive an average annual stipend of £20,000 (INR 23 Lakhs). Doctoral candidates can access scholarships covering full tuition fees and a maintenance stipend of around £15,000–£18,000 per year (INR 17–21 Lakhs), along with additional funding for research expenses. These opportunities provide financial support and valuable teaching and research experience.

University of St Andrews Placement Opportunities

University of St Andrews prioritizes graduate employability, reflected in excellent outcomes for its students.

Undergraduate Employment Rate: Approximately 93% of undergraduates are employed or in further study within 15 months of graduation.

Postgraduate Employment Rate: Around 90% of postgraduates secure employment or further study within 15 months post-completion.

Founded in the early 1400s, the University of St Andrews is Scotland’s oldest and one of the world’s most historic universities. It welcomes students from over 135 countries and is known for its strong teaching, research, and student experience. The university’s library holds more than one million books, and it is home to Europe’s oldest terrorism research center. Ranked #2 in the UK (Guardian 2026) and named Scottish University of the Year 2025, St Andrews continues to offer world-class education with a rich academic tradition.
